hdfs文件系统的架构.docxVIP

  • 19
  • 0
  • 约小于1千字
  • 约 2页
  • 2023-04-19 发布于浙江
  • 举报
hdfs文件系统的架构 HDFS文件系统的架构分为三个部分:文件存储,名字节点和数据节点。以下是相关参考内容。 1. 文件存储: 在HDFS中,文件会被拆分成大小相等的块,每个块大小通常为64MB或者128MB,然后被分布式地存储在不同的数据节点上,以实现数据的可靠性与高可用。 2. 名字节点: 名字节点是HDFS文件系统中最重要的组件之一,它担任着管理文件系统命名空间和控制数据块位置的角色。在HDFS中,名字节点负责管理所有的元数据信息,如文件树、文件的属主和权限等,并可以通过复制机制实现高可用性。当客户端访问HDFS时,它首先需要连接名字节点,名字节点会根据客户端请求的路径,将对应的数据块位置信息返回给客户端。 3. 数据节点: 数据节点是存储实际数据块的地方,它们通过和名字节点的网络通信和数据节点之间的复制机制,来保证数据块的可靠性和高可用性。作为HDFS的工作节点,数据节点可以自动检测和报告它们上面存储的数据块的健康状态,并与其他数据节点共同协作来复制新的数据块,并且向存储在其它节点上的副本报告它监测到的任何错误。 总之,在HDFS文件系统中,这三个组件密切协作,实现了高可用、可靠的分布式存储方案。

文档评论(0)

1亿VIP精品文档

相关文档